Boston Acoustics Speaker Ratings
I've searched high and low and cannot find the answer.
Does anyone know the specks of the BA speakers. I'm looking for RMS/Peak handling and I guess ohms. I am trying to plan an audio upgrade and I am trying to figure out how much to push to the stock speakers or figure out if I should upgrade them. Thanks. |

If you just replace the head unit, the speakers aren't going to get any more or less power than they're getting now. The stock amp will still be powering them.
